Sintering is the process of compacting and forming a solid mass of material by heat or pressure without melting it to the point of liquefaction. Sintering aids are one such functional additives/ dopants added that lead to the enhancement of the performance of densifying mechanism. It is used for the purpose of increasing the strength of material by bonding together to the particles. Recrystallisation and grain growth are the important processes that follow and the pores tend to become rounded and the total porosity as a percentage of the whole volume tends to decrease thus decreasing the temperature simultaneously, which helps in densifying the material.
